Abstract

We characterise the Millimetre Astronomy Legacy Team 90 GHz Survey

(MALT90) and the Mopra telescope at 90 GHz. We combine repeated

position-switched observations of the source G300.968+01.145 with a map

of the same source in order to estimate the pointing reliability of the

position-switched observations and, by extension, the MALT90 survey; we

estimate our pointing uncertainty to be 8 arcsec. We model the two

strongest sources of systematic gain variability as functions of

elevation and time-of-day and quantify the remaining absolute flux

uncertainty. Corrections based on these two variables reduce the scatter

in repeated observations from 12%-25% down to 10%-17%. We find no

evidence for intrinsic source variability in G300.968+01.145. For

certain applications, the corrections described herein will be integral

for improving the absolute flux calibration of MALT90 maps and other

observations using the Mopra telescope at 90 GHz.
